Excerpt from Entente Cordiale: From the Letters of Lieutenant Henri G
The messages from France are simple, direct expressions of the superb patriotism which ani mates every French soldier, from the highest officer to the humblest poilu. They reveal heartfelt appreciation of the assistance given to France by her allies; and at a time when German propaganda seeks to cast doubts on the motives and mutual relations of the Allied Powers, evidence such as this of the cordial feeling in the French Army toward us is of real importance.
The translation of Lieutenant G - 's letters is as nearly as possible a literal one. The arrangements for their publication have been made possible by the kindness of an interested reader who feels that their power to make friends should have wider scope.

Paperback. Condition: New. Print on Demand. This book offers an extraordinary glimpse into the mind of Lieutenant Henri G., a French soldier fighting on the front lines of World War I. Through letters written to an American acquaintance, the author provides a raw and intimate account of the horrors and camaraderie of trench warfare. Embedded within the broader historical context of the war, the book explores themes of patriotism, resilience, and the profound impact of conflict on the human psyche. Lieutenant G.'s letters not only document the daily realities of combat but also reveal the enduring spirit of hope and the unwavering bonds of friendship that sustained soldiers through the darkest of times. His insights into the nature of war and its lasting effects make this book an invaluable testament to the human experience during one of history's most tumultuous periods.
